The Responsibilities of Medical Assistants<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"medicalThe responsibilities of a medical assistant can be varied as well as demanding. Primarily their job is ensure that the Oak Forest IL clinics, hospitals and other healthcare facilities where they work operate efficiently. Based on the type or size of facility, they may be more of a clinical assistant, an administrative assistant, or in smaller practices both. They are responsible for providing direct assistance to the physicians, nurses and other medical professionals but can also be found working at the front desk or in an office.
